Polish-Swiss Research Programme

The objective of the Polish-Swiss Research Programme is: “To contribute to the knowledge based economy through the enhancement of the knowledge base and in particular through applied research as well as know-how and technology transfer”. Projects implemented under the Polish Swiss Research Programme (PSRP) will contribute to strengthening the research cooperation between Poland and Switzerland.

The PSRP will focus on Joint Research Projects (JRP).
JRP may be submitted in the following thematic areas: 
  • ICT, 
  • Energy – Renewable Energy Sources, 
  • Nanotechnologies, 
  • Health,
  • Environment.
 
The Beneficiaries of grant assistance under the PSRPare:          
  • public and non-public higher education institutions, 
  • research institutions, 
  • non-governmental research organizations conducting scientific activity,
  • other entities running activities in the area of research and development.
 
Polish and Swiss Beneficiaries will submit Projects in partnership.

The Contribution in form of grants is up to 100% of total eligible costs of the single Project, where 85% is provided by the Swiss Contribution and 15% by the Polish state budget. Beneficiaries may receive grant assistance under the PSRP for smaller Projects in the amount from CHF 0,3 million up to CHF 1 million and for bigger Projects from CHF 1 million up to CHF 2 million.
The final eligibility date of single projects realization is June, 30th 2016.
The final eligibility date of the Programme realization is June, 30th 2017.
The Polish – Swiss Research Programme shall be managed by the Information Processing Centre (IPC) acting as the Executing Agency.
